NC candidate Mehar Ali promises dev, job opportunities for Kangan youth

Ganderbal, Aug 30: Mian Mehar Ali, the National Conference (NC) candidate for the Kangan constituency, has pledged to focus on development and unity if elected as a Member of the Legislative Assembly (MLA).
Speaking to the reporters at his residence here, Ali expressed his commitment to fulfilling the party’s manifesto and addressing the longstanding “divisions” among the people since 2014.
“My priority will be the development of the region, particularly in boosting tourism,” he said.
Mehar highlighted the potential for growth in Kangan’s youth, promising to open new avenues for their advancement. “There are many new private sectors coming here, whether in Ganderbal or Jammu and Kashmir. If I become an MLA, I will go everywhere to find ways to develop opportunities for the youth,” he promised.
Ali said he will enhance local infrastructure, particularly the development of parks like Preng and Manigam. “These parks will be developed to attract more visitors and provide recreational spaces for the community,” he added.
On the ongoing mining issues in the region, the NC candidate assured that he would work towards resolving these challenges. “As someone who runs a stone crusher business, I understand the problems faced by the people involved in this sector. I will work to sort out these issues,” he said.
Ali acknowledged the challenges in the constituency, such as water scarcity, electricity shortages and poor road conditions. He promised to tackle these issues head-on if elected.
“I am grateful to the party for selecting me as the candidate for Kangan constituency. If I win, I will strive to be a true public representative and do my best to serve the people,” he said.
